Microsoft trained its MAI models on unlicensed web data despite promising "enterprise grade, clean and commercially licensed data"

Microsoft Trained Its MAI Models on Unlicensed Web Data

Microsoft trained its new MAI models on unlicensed web data, directly contradicting its own promises of supplying enterprise-grade, clean, and commercially licensed data.

The company had publicly guaranteed that its MAI models would be trained exclusively on data that cleared legal and copyright hurdles. Internal documents and sources now reveal that Microsoft’s data pipeline scraped large volumes of copyrighted material from the open web without permission.

The Broken Promise

Microsoft marketed its MAI models as a safe, legally sound alternative for businesses worried about copyright litigation. The promise was simple: every training example came from licensed or clean sources.

That promise is now in doubt. The company’s own data ingestion systems ingested unlicensed content from sites like YouTube, GitHub, and various news outlets. These sources were not covered by any commercial licensing agreement.

“We were assured the data was scrubbed,” one former employee told reporters. “But the reality is that the pipeline was pulling from whatever was available.”

What Microsoft Collected

The unlicensed data includes:

  • YouTube transcripts and captions scraped without permission from creators.
  • GitHub repositories that contained code under non-commercial or copyleft licenses.
  • News articles and blog posts from publishers who never granted usage rights.
  • User-generated content from forums and social media platforms.

None of these sources were part of any formal licensing deal. Microsoft’s internal labels classified some of this data as “publicly available” rather than “licensed.”

Why This Matters for Enterprises

Companies using Microsoft’s MAI models now face legal exposure. If any output reproduces or is derived from unlicensed training data, the end user could be sued for copyright infringement.

Microsoft’s indemnification policy for MAI models is also in question. The company previously offered to cover legal costs for customers using its Azure OpenAI service. That protection assumed all training data was clean.

With unlicensed data in the mix, that indemnification may be void or severely limited. Enterprises relying on Microsoft’s “clean data” guarantee may have no legal shield.

The Timeline of the Discovery

Internal audits from late 2024 flagged the issue. Engineers found that the data pipeline had not been fully audited for copyright compliance. Several data sources were imported without any checks for licensing status.

Microsoft’s leadership was informed in early 2025. No public disclosure was made until after the model’s commercial release.

Microsoft’s Response

The company issued a statement acknowledging the issue but downplaying its significance. Microsoft says it is “reviewing its data sourcing practices” and “committed to compliance.”

Critics note that this response comes only after external pressure and media inquiries. No recall or retraining of the MAI models has been announced.

Broader Industry Context

This is not an isolated incident. OpenAI, Google, and Meta have all faced lawsuits over training on unlicensed data. The difference is that Microsoft specifically marketed its models as immune to this problem.

The company’s “enterprise-grade” label now looks like a marketing tactic rather than a technical guarantee. For businesses that chose Microsoft based on trust, the fallout could be significant.

“If you bought into Microsoft’s clean data pitch, you now have a problem,” said a legal analyst familiar with the case. “There is no such thing as guaranteed clean data in AI right now.”

What Comes Next

Legal experts expect class-action lawsuits from content creators whose work was used without permission. Enterprise customers may also sue for breach of contract or deceptive marketing.

Regulators in the European Union and the United States are watching closely. The EU AI Act already requires transparency about training data. Microsoft’s admission could trigger fines or mandatory model modifications.

For now, no recall or fix is scheduled. Users of MAI models should assume their outputs may contain unlicensed material, and plan their legal risks accordingly.
